This seems to be a stand-alone novel by the author of the Agatha Raisin series. The hero, a bit of a social misfit through the fault of his parents, finds himself with money and a mystery to solve. The writing is of M C Beaton's usual standard and her main characters are attractive but after feisty Agatha any other characters will be a bit of a let-down. To paraphrase Dr Johnson rather drastically, this book is worth reading, but not worth going to buy!
